Alibaba Cloud Model Studio Connector — the unified connection layer that brings enterprise systems and data into your agents.
Before an agent can answer questions about your business, it has to be able to read your data. That data is scattered across DingTalk Docs, Yuque, OSS, databases, and all kinds of SaaS systems, and integrating each one separately is both time-consuming and hard to maintain.
Connector consolidates these systems into a single connection layer. You complete the authorization once in the console, and Connector packages the capabilities of that system into standard tools exposed to your agents over the MCP protocol. The agent does not need to know where the data lives — it simply calls the tools.

What it does
Connect 20 types of systems
DingTalk, Yuque, Salesforce, databases, OSS, and more — ready to connect out of the box.
Tools generated automatically
Callable tools are generated as soon as the connection is created. You never write an API wrapper yourself.
Configure credentials once
Every connector under the same App shares one auth config, so rotating a credential means editing one place.
Hosted files and tables
Documents and tables you upload are parsed and hosted by the platform, ready for agents to search and cite.
